Flick Club LogoFlick Club Logo

Smashing Pumpkins - Live at the Metro 1993

Movie • 2011 • PG-13 • 1:53 hours
Videos

Smashing Pumpkins play for their hometown in this DVD extra that is included with the remastered Siamese Dream reissue deluxe CD.

Reviews (0) see more

Seems like you haven't provided a review

Don't miss the opportunity to share your thoughts!

Similar Movies
Similar TV Series
Similar Games
Similar Books